Sep 22 – SCATTERED SHEEP !
“What do you think? If a man has a hundred sheep, and one of them goes astray, does he not leave the ninety-nine and go to the mountains to seek the one that is straying?” (Mathew 18:12).
Sheep are insecure and they cannot defend themselves from their enemies. All its enemies – lion, bear, tiger and wolf – are very dangerous. In spite of all these, sheep multiply ten times faster through their offspring, compared to their enemies.
Because of its dull nature, sometimes they wander away from shepherd, in search of green pastures. And some of them are lost in the wilderness. And some others get scattered from the main group. Even today, man is not mindful of the hades and the sea of fire, and wants to follow his heart and run after temporal pleasures of the world. He is held captive by drugs and liquor and is consumed with many lusts.
The Scripture says, “All we like sheep have gone astray; we have turned, every one, to his own way; and the Lord has laid on Him the iniquity of us all” (Isaiah 53:6). When the Lord Jesus was on the Cross, he could see the whole population of the world as scattered sheep. And He had compassion on them.
What was the purpose of Lord Jesus coming down to earth? The Scripture says, “For the Son of Man has come to seek and to save that which was lost” (Luke 19:10). He came in search of the lost sheep and the scattered sheep. And He added newly redeemed into the church every day, in order to bring everyone under His fold.
Good shepherd comes in search of his sheep. He stands as a surety and care taker for his sheep. He does not hesitate to even lay down his life for the sake of his sheep. When Adam had sinned and remained hidden behind the trees, the Lord never disowned Adam. Instead, He only came in search of him and called out to Adam, with all the compassion and said, “Where are you?”.
Even today, He comes in search and constantly looking for all those who have backslidden and moved away from Him. The Lord says, “How can I give you up, Ephraim? How can I hand you over, Israel? How can I make you like Admah? How can I set you like Zeboiim? My heart churns within Me; My sympathy is stirred” (Hosea 11:8).
Children of God, are you found as a sheep in the fold of the Lord? Or have you regressed to your former state? Even today, the Lord is coming in search of you with all His love. Run into His grace and be saved.
Verse for further meditation: “My sheep hear My voice, and I know them, and they follow Me” (John 10:27).
